For the needs of this tutorial, don’t change your default protocol. One of the magic tips git performs is the flexibility to rewrite log history. You can do it in many ways, however git rebase -i is AI Software Development Company the one I most use.
Bitbucket Vs Github: The Basics
The last thing we’ll learn is tips on how to delete the branch you simply merged, pull the updated bitbucket pipelines integration major branch, and merge the up to date primary branch into your test-2 branch. When you delete future-plans, you possibly can nonetheless entry the branch from primary using a commit id. For example, if you would like to undo the adjustments added from future-plans, use the commit id you simply obtained to return to that branch. Because you created just one branch and made one change, use the fast-forward branch methodology to merge. You can do a fast-forward merge as a outcome of you might have a linear path from the present department tip to the target branch. This successfully combines the histories, since all the commits reachable from the goal branch are actually available through the current one.
End-to-end Options For Enhancing Your Tech Teams Learn More >
- After being acquired by Atlassian in 2010, the corporate added help for Git repositories a 12 months later.
- When you delete future-plans, you’ll have the ability to still entry the branch from major using a commit id.
- Well, each repositories have a considerable consumer base and include their own respective perks, which will be mentioned beneath.
- The JSON Data Feed hyperlink enables you to combine information from the Time in Status add-on into third-party analytics or other external techniques.
- This article will discover these advanced functionalities to help builders improve productivity and code high quality.
They assist you to manage your project’s source code and documentation. GitHub provides wikis in personal and public repositories for all of its plans, except the free plan, which only offers wikis in public repositories. Both GitHub and Bitbucket offer unlimited repositories of their plans, however every has a different storage restrict. In phrases of branch permissions, GitHub supplies department protection guidelines to implement specified workflows.
Final Information To Superior Git And Github: Overview Of Gitlab & Bitbucket
Check out our plans or talk to gross sales to find the plan that’s best for you. From a sheer numerical standpoint, there’s a bigger community involvement to faucet into with GitHub than there is with Bitbucket. If your goal is to achieve as many builders as potential, GitHub might be the higher option. It is usually a bit more difficult to navigate and use this dashboard, particularly if you’re not conversant in it.
Step 2: Arrange Locally, Collaborate Globally
GitHub is healthier fitted to individual initiatives, while BitBucket is significantly better for enterprise-level initiatives. In broad terms, each Bitbucket and GitHub have advantages and features that make them each well-suited to certain forms of development teams. More than fifty seven million builders use GitHub, the biggest version control system available on the market. GitHub is an open repository hosting service, which was based in 2004 and was acquired by Microsoft in 2018. The open-source community additionally loves it – as a end result of public repositories are free when it comes to use. Almost any variety of customers can access your public repositories.
Jira’s Built-in Export Choices For Data Extraction
The tab format makes the format look a bit cluttered at first, however you’ll find it easy to navigate once you’re familiar with its horizontal navigation. It’s additionally attainable to view different code variations side-by-side, allowing you to examine the most recent adjustments. When we talk about model management techniques (VCS), there are two varieties obtainable – Centralized VCS (CVCS) and Distributed VCS (DVCS). Our free app moves your code and users from Bitbucket Server or Data Center to Cloud.
In other words, git lets customers see when a file has been modified, who made the change, and why. Both Bitbucket and GitHub come with a plethora of extensions and third-party integrations so that you just can select from. According to Atlassian, Bitbucket is a Git repository administration answer designed for skilled groups.
To begin working on the new department, you need to try the branch you need to use. Next on your list of space station administrator actions, you want a file with more particulars about your places. Since you do not have many locations in the meanwhile, you will add them proper from Bitbucket. The git standing command tells you about how your project is progressing compared to your Bitbucket repository. With the exception of the Repository type, everything you enter on this web page you possibly can later change.
Pull requests are a easy and efficient method to get your code reviewed and collaborate in a shared setting together with your group. We’re utilizing this as an example of you engaged on a repository into which another group member is working. It’s a good idea to tug adjustments into your working branch from time to time to forestall merge conflicts in pull requests. If you entered git status beforehand, the line was on department primary since you solely had the one primary department. Before you stage or commit a change, all the time check this line to verify the branch where you wish to add the change is checked out. Being an area station administrator comes with sure responsibilities.
This branch workflow is widespread for short-lived matter branches with smaller adjustments and usually are not as widespread for longer-running features. Search for the bitbucketstationlocations folder in your native system and open it. You will notice there are not any additional recordsdata or folders in the listing on account of the new branch.